A total of 603 tickets were sold for the school play. They were either adult tickets or student tickets. There was 53 more stude

nt tickets sold than adults. How many adult tickets were sold?

Answer: 275 tickets

Explanation: 
Let S = the number of student tickets and A = the number of adult tickets.
Since only adult and student tickets exist, then you know that all of the 603 tickets have to be those. This means that A + S = 603.
Since you know that 53 more of S was sold than A, A + 53 = S.
You substitute (A + 53) for S in the equation A + S = 603 and get the equation A + A + 53 = 603.
This means 2A = 550.
A = 275.
Plus A back into the equation where A + 53 = S to find that S = 328.

Must the difference between two rational numbers be a rational number? Explain
Alona [7]

Claim: The difference between two rational numbers always is a rational number

Proof: You have a/b - c/d with a,b,c,d being integers and b,d not equal to 0.

Then:

a/b - c/d ----> ad/bd - bc/bd -----> (ad - bc)/bd

Since ad, bc, and bd are integers since integers are closed under the operation of multiplication and ad-bc is an integer since integers are closed under the operation of subtraction, then (ad-bc)/bd is a rational number since it is in the form of 1 integer divided by another and the denominator is not eqaul to 0 since b and d were not equal to 0. Thus a/b - c/d is a rational number.
